Several firms act on the issuance of Almaviva

Machado Meyer and Linklaters advised the issuer, TozziniFreire and Milbank acted as a special counsel to the initial purchasers, in connection with the issuance of €725.0 million in aggregate principal amount of Almaviva S.p.A.’s senior secured notes due 2030.

The notes were issued at an issue price of 100.000% of principal amount and will bear an interest rate of 5.00% per annum. The issuer will pay interest on the notes semi-annually in arrears on each of April 30 and October 30, commencing on April 30, 2025.

Application has been made for the notes to be listed on the Official List of the Luxembourg Stock Exchange and admitted to trading on the Euro MTF market thereof. The proceeds of the offering are expected to be used to acquire 100% of the share capital of Iteris, Inc.; redeem the entire outstanding aggregate principal amount of the Issuer’s €350,000,000 4.875% Senior Secured Notes due 2026; pay fees and expenses, including redemption premiums and accrued interest; and general corporate purposes (including to fund potential future bolt-on acquisitions).

Almaviva Group is the leading Italian Group in Information & Communication Technology.

From these solid competencies, a global network was born that operates through its 44 offices in Italy and 35 abroad, with an important presence in Brazil, as well as in the USA, Saudi Arabia, Colombia, Egypt, Finland, the Dominican Republic, Spain, Tunisia and Brussels, the nerve center of the European Union.

With 45,000 people, 6,000 in Italy and 39,000 abroad, Almaviva is the 3rd largest private Italian group by number of employees in the world, with a turnover in 2023 of 1,185 million euros.

Since 2015 Almaviva has been a partner of the world’s largest corporate sustainability initiative, the UN Global Compact.

TozziniFreire Advogados was legal counsel to the initial purchasers as to Brazilian law and relied on partners Alexei Bonamin (pictured left) and Marcus Fonseca (pictured center-left), associate Leonardo Medeiros Braghetto.

Milbank advised the same partie as to United States law and relied on Giulia Petragnani Gelosi, Ana Grbec, Alexandra Grant, Melanie Probst, Raiyan Chowdhury, Federica Venegoni.

Machado Meyer was legal counsel to the Almaviva S.p.a as to Brazilian Law and relied on partners Renato Maggio (pictured center-right), Paulo Markossian Nunes (pictured right), lawyers Arthur Tomaz De Oliveira and Carlo Verri.

Linklaters advised the same partie as legal counsel to the Almaviva S.p.a as to United States law.
